Webb18 feb. 2024 · As with all dogs and most active breeds, a Labrador retriever needs a generous amount of protein in its diet. This includes chicken, beef, and fish, as well as other wild sources. Always look into the ingredients and make sure that a specific meat source is the first ingredient. WebbThe guidelines are based on your dog getting the right amount of exercise. If your dog has less than 1 hour exercise a day, please reduce quantity by 10%. A full grown Labrador is a medium to large sized dog. Males are on average an inch taller than females, and around 10lbs heavier. Coat color doesn’t affect Labrador size.
